Requirements

  • Qualifications: Bachelor’s Degree (NQF Level 7) in Social Work.
  • Registration with the South African Council for Social Services Professions as a Social Worker.
  • Only Shortlisted candidates will submit proof of current registration with the South African Council for Social Services Profession as a Social Worker.
  • A valid driver’s license.
  • A minimum of 10 years’ appropriate experience in Social Work after registration as Social Worker with the SACSSP of which five (5) years must be appropriate in Social Work Policy Development and disability sector environment.
  • Knowledge: Constitution of the Republic of South Africa, Public Service Act, Public Service Regulations, Public Finance Management Act, Treasury Regulations, Professional counselling, Knowledge of Disabilities, National and International Disability Policy Framework, Understanding of the Social Model of Disability Mainstreaming, Research Methodology, Service Delivery frameworks, Policy development and analysis, Ability to compile complex reports, Non – Profit Organizations Act, Labor Relations Act, Employment Equity Act, Basic Conditions of Employment Act, Procurement Act, Employee Performance Management Development System, Skills: Change management, counselling, Problem solving and analysis, Report writing, Policy Development, Planning and organizing, Communication, Financial management, Research, Networking, Presentation, Facilitation, Monitoring and evaluation, People management, Programme and Project Management, Driving, Language, Computer literacy, Numeracy.

Duties

  • Keep up to date with new developments in persons with disabilities field;
  • Plan and ensure that persons with disabilities policy research and development are undertaken;
  • Develop policies and strategies relevant to persons with disabilities;
  • Manage resources of the sub-directorate.

Notes

The content of this circular must without delay be brought to the attention of all potential applicants. Applications must be forwarded to the relevant address. Applications must indicate the reference number of the post applied for and the Centre using a new Z83 form (which must be completed in a manner that allows a selection committee to assess the quality of the candidate based on the information provided in the form. It is therefore prudent that fields be completed by applicants and the form must be signed noting the importance of the declaration) which is effective from 01 January 2021 obtainable from any Public Service Department and should be accompanied by a detailed/comprehensive Curriculum Vitae. NB: Applicants are not required to submit copies of qualifications and other relevant documents on application but must submit the fully completed Z83 and a detailed curriculum Vitae. Only shortlisted candidates will be required to submit certified documents on or before the date of the interview following communication from Human Resources. The Department is an Equal Opportunity Affirmative Action employer and is committed to empowering people with disabilities. Appointment is subject to a positive outcome obtained on the following Personnel Suitability Checks (Security Clearance, Citizenship, qualification verification, criminal records, credit records and previous employment). The employment is subject to signing the employment contract, annual performance agreement and to disclose financial interests in accordance with relevant prescripts. Successful completion of the Senior Management Pre-Entry Programme (Nyukela certificate) is required before the appointment can be made. Enrolment for the course should be made on the NSG’s website at https://www.thensg.gov.za/training-course/sms-preentryprogramme. All shortlisted candidates for SMS posts will be subjected to technical exercise and interview. Following the technical exercise and interview, a maximum of three (3) candidates will undergo psychometric assessments to assess cognitive capabilities, behavioural preferences, emotional intelligence and integrity. Other shortlisted candidates, including SMS will undertake two preentry assessments. One will be a practical exercise to determine a candidate’s suitability based on the post’s technical and generic requirements and the other must be an integrity (ethical conduct) assessment and Failure to comply with any of the above instructions will result in immediate disqualification. If the applicant has not been contacted within three (3) months after the closing date must accept that his / her application was not successful. Regrettably due to excessive budget cuts the Department is not in a position to meet any travel and subsistence costs relating to the recruitment process for the shortlisted candidates. It is regretted that due to large volumes of applications anticipated to be received, it is not possible for the Department to acknowledge receipt of the same and that only those applicants that participate in the final selection processes (interviews) will be notified of the outcome.
